The Role of Cyber Resilience in Modern Security

Cyber resilience has emerged as a critical strategy for organizations aiming to withstand the onslaught of AI-driven attacks. Unlike traditional cybersecurity measures, which focus solely on prevention, cyber resilience emphasizes the ability to adapt and respond to incidents when they occur. The latest research shows that 79 percent of organizations prioritizing cyber resilience find greater flexibility to innovate, allowing them to take calculated risks without compromising security. This holistic approach requires alignment between cybersecurity practices and business objectives, ensuring that security considerations are embedded in all facets of organization strategy.

Moreover, the shift towards recognizing cyber resilience as a priority reflects an increasing understanding of the complex threat landscape. Organizations are not only acknowledging the necessity of defense infrastructure but also actively engaging executive leadership and board members in discussions about resilience and risk management. By enhancing their preparedness for AI-powered cyber threats, organizations can create a more secure operational environment while fostering an atmosphere conducive to innovation and growth.

Investing in Security to Counter AI Threats

With the landscape of cyber threats rapidly changing due to AI innovations, security investments are at an all-time high. A significant proportion of cyber-resilient organizations—53 percent—are allocating substantial resources towards advanced threat detection technologies. This proactive stance not only enhances their current defenses but also equips them to better identify and mitigate potential AI-powered attacks. Furthermore, investing in security from the outset has become a strategic priority for 61 percent of leaders in resilient organizations, indicating a trend towards integrating security measures within broader business initiatives.

These investments are crucial in building a fortification against the growing sophistication of cyber adversaries. As threats like deepfake and synthetic identity attacks become more prevalent, organizations that neglect security investments risk falling victim to these advanced forms of cybercrime. Therefore, a comprehensive approach to security funding that includes training employees and deploying state-of-the-art technologies will be vital in ensuring that organizations remain one step ahead of evolving AI threats.

Deepfake Attacks: An Emerging Threat

Deepfake technology represents a frighteningly innovative type of cyber threat that organizations need to be aware of. These attacks utilize sophisticated AI algorithms to create realistic but false images, videos, or audio recordings, which can be easily shared and leveraged in fraud schemes and disinformation campaigns. The anticipated rise of deepfake attacks by 2025 poses challenges not only for cybersecurity teams but also for public trust in digital content. As these technologies become more commonly available, the potential for misuse intensifies, necessitating urgent attention from organizations.

Despite the looming threat of deepfakes, only 32 percent of executives have confidence in their organizations’ ability to mitigate this risk. This disconnect between expectation and preparedness reveals a significant area for improvement. Companies must invest in educational initiatives around the risks posed by deepfake technology, as well as develop advanced detection tools that can help identify manipulated content. It is crucial to foster cross-department collaboration to ensure that every team understands the implications of these attacks and can contribute to a security-focused culture.

Key Point Details
AI-Powered Attacks Increase A report predicts that AI-powered attacks, including deepfakes and synthetic identity attacks, will rise significantly by 2025.
Lack of Preparedness Only 29% of executives believe their organizations are ready to handle AI-powered threats.
Anticipation of Deepfake Attacks While 44% expect deepfake attacks, only 32% feel prepared to respond to them.
Difficulty in Threat Identification 59% of executives find it harder for employees to identify genuine threats due to AI technology sophistication.
Growing Cyber Resilience 45% of executives see cyber resilience as a company priority, up from 27% last year.
Alignment with Business Lines 66% of cybersecurity teams are now aligned with business strategies.
Investment in Security 53% of cyber-resilient organizations are significantly investing in advanced threat detection.
